Builders merchant Travis Perkins has opened
its 700th branch, following the recent acquisition of timber
specialist WH Laver & Sons.
The 135-year-old specialist timber and milling business, located in
Hemel Hempstead, employs a team of 26 staff.
Frank McKay, Travis Perkins chief executive, said: "The acquisition
of WH Laver is another welcome addition to strengthen our branch
network, consistent with our established strategy of investing in
growth opportunities within our chosen areas of product
specialisation."
"We plan to introduce a range of heavyside products in the new
branch, in order that the local trade can find more of what it
needs in one visit," added McKay.
In the last 12 months Travis Perkins has acquired 100 branches.
